    Getting Started with GMRS

    How are you testing to see if you are hitting the repeater? Are you are expecting to hear a beep or squelch tail (a short period of carrier after you unkey your transmitter)? While those features are typical, they are not required and, in many cases, not present. Sometimes the only way to tell if you are activating the repeater is to listen on another radio -- one that is as far away from your transmitter as possible. Other than that, there are several possibilities... - Have you ever heard any traffic on the repeater? It may not even be working. - The PL tone may have changed from that listed in MyGMRS. - You may have set your radio to require a PL tone on receive, possibly a different tone than the repeater transmits or forwards - or the repeater may not have PL on the output at all. - Your signal may not be reaching the repeater. Try driving to some location that is line-of-sight from the repeater and see what happens. - And, finally, just as a test, you could give your Baofeng a try. You will not get arrested. Good luck, keep trying.

    Getting Started with GMRS

    2w vs 4-5w makes very little difference anyway. The main thing the additional wattage does is heat up the radio and drain the battery. A good antenna is far more important.

  4. I use the Motorola M1225 mobiles in my vehicles and also have a pair for my repeater. They are great radios and you can find them for a decent price on Ebay. Of course programming them can be a bit tough. The correct model number for the M1225 is M44DGC90E2AA. This is the 450-470 and 40W model with 4 channels

  9. How many is "multiple?" The KD C1 are available for as low as $18 single, $15/ea in a two-pack, or $14.99/ea in a ten-pack. They are sixteen channel (UHF only), and are only PC programmable. This makes them "safe" to hand over to folks who cannot screw up the programming. I have had four of them now for nearly a year, and they are fantastic!
